Trzęsówka [tʂɛ̃ˈsufka]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Cmolas, within Kolbuszowa County, Subcarpathian Voivodeship, in south-eastern Poland. It lies approximately 6 kilometres (4 mi) west of Cmolas, 7 km (4 mi) north-west of Kolbuszowa, and 36 km (22 mi) north-west of the regional capital Rzeszów.[1]
The village has an approximate population of 3,000.
